using mRemoteNG.Connection;
using mRemoteNG.Container;
using mRemoteNG.Security;
using mRemoteNG.Tree;
using mRemoteNG.Tree.Root;
namespace mRemoteNGTests.TestHelpers
{
public class ConnectionTreeModelBuilder
{
/// <summary>
/// Builds a tree which looks like:
/// Root
/// |- folder1
/// | |- con1
/// |- con2
/// |- folder2
/// |- folder3
/// |- con3
/// </summary>
/// <returns></returns>
public ConnectionTreeModel Build()
{
var model = new ConnectionTreeModel();
var root = new RootNodeInfo(RootNodeType.Connection);
var folder1 = new ContainerInfo { Name = "folder1", Username = "user1", Domain = "domain1", Password = "password1".ConvertToSecureString() };
var folder2 = new ContainerInfo { Name = "folder2", Username = "user2", Domain = "domain2", Password = "password2".ConvertToSecureString() };
var folder3 = new ContainerInfo
{
Name = "folder3",
Inheritance =
{
Username = true,
Domain = true,
Password = true
}
};
var con1 = new ConnectionInfo { Name = "Con1", Username = "user1", Domain = "domain1", Password = "password1".ConvertToSecureString() };
var con2 = new ConnectionInfo { Name = "Con2", Username = "user2", Domain = "domain2", Password = "password2".ConvertToSecureString() };
var con3 = new ContainerInfo
{
Name = "con3",
Inheritance =
{
Username = true,
Domain = true,
Password = true
}
};
root.AddChild(folder1);
root.AddChild(con2);
folder1.AddChild(con1);
root.AddChild(folder2);
folder2.AddChild(folder3);
folder3.AddChild(con3);
model.AddRootNode(root);
return model;
}
}
}
